# Authentication

Requests to the API is authorized using an access token that should be specified in the `Authorization` header with the value `Bearer <access token>` , where `access token` is an api key obtained from the IntServ Access portal.

Example:

`Authorization: Bearer <access token>`

There are mainly two different types of access tokens that can be used: *Integration API Key* and *App API Key.* Which type of access token to use depends on the context of the request and is described in the documentation for each endpoint.

| Access Token Types  |                                                               |
| ------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------- |
| Integration API Key | Used to authorize a request to target a specific integration. |
| App API Key         | Used for operations that is scoped to an integration app.     |
